Senator Bill Cassidy (R-La.) expressed significant concern regarding a potential change to the hepatitis B vaccine schedule for infants in the United States. This statement comes as Health and Human Services Secretary Robert F. Kennedy Jr.'s panel of federal vaccine advisers is scheduled to discuss and possibly vote on the vaccine schedule at their next meeting. Cassidy's remarks highlight the ongoing debate surrounding vaccine schedules and public health policies.
